Searched refs:eis (Results 1 – 1 of 1) sorted by relevance
| /petsc/src/ksp/pc/impls/eisens/ |
| H A D | eisen.c | 19 PC_Eisenstat *eis; in PCMult_Eisenstat() local 23 eis = (PC_Eisenstat *)pc->data; in PCMult_Eisenstat() 24 PetscCall(MatSOR(eis->A, b, eis->omega, SOR_EISENSTAT, 0.0, 1, 1, x)); in PCMult_Eisenstat() 25 PetscCall(MatFactorGetError(eis->A, (MatFactorError *)&pc->failedreason)); in PCMult_Eisenstat() 32 PC_Eisenstat *eis; in PCNorm_Eisenstat() local 36 eis = (PC_Eisenstat *)pc->data; in PCNorm_Eisenstat() 37 PetscCall(MatNorm(eis->A, type, nrm)); in PCNorm_Eisenstat() 43 PC_Eisenstat *eis = (PC_Eisenstat *)pc->data; in PCApply_Eisenstat() local 47 if (eis->usediag) { in PCApply_Eisenstat() 52 PetscCall(VecPointwiseMult(y, x, eis->diag)); in PCApply_Eisenstat() [all …]
|